
Telangana Chief Minister KCR was hospitalised on Sunday after he developed abdominal discomfort in the morning. CM is admitted to AIG Hospitals in Gachibowli and is examined by the chairman of the hospital Dr D Nageshwar Reddy.
KCR visited a private super-specialty hospital following abdominal discomfort and a small ulcer in the stomach was found during the medical tests.
AIG Hospitals said in a statement : We conducted city scan and endoscopy tests for KCR. After the tests we found that there is a small ulcer in the stomach. CM’s health condition is normal. Basically, we have referred some medicines. And ulcer is being treated and all his other parameters are normal.
